The FF7Music folder is the main folder where the songs belong.
Did you configure your sound device?

Q:Why is there no sound in the game?  Why is the music playing from a different sound device than the game sounds?
A:You need to configure the sound and/or MIDI device.
  Run .\FF7Config.exe as Administrator
  In the SOUND tab, select the 'Sound Driver'
  In the MIDI tab, select the 'MIDI Driver' and the 'MIDI Data'
  Click OK to save the settings
  Open the Volume Mixer
  Adjust the volume for the playback device, applications and FF7 executable

Also run FF7Music.exe and click CONFIGURE.
Under the SETUP tab, configure your Input and Output plugins.

Fest,
Disable the 9999 limit break in the Bootloader Configure window.
This is not compatible with the Menu Overhaul 9999 limit break.

Q:Why are the battle text, ATB, HP, and Mana bars all messed up during battles?
A:9999 Limit Breaker is enabled in Aali's driver configuration. Disable it in FF7_Opengl.cfg.
  break_9999limit = no

The crash at the first battle is because Menu Overhaul ReTranslation is not compatible with Lost Wing.
You'll have to reinstall the game and Bootleg.
Make sure to disable ReTranslation if you are using Lost Wing.
There is currently no way to make the ReTranslation work with Lost Wing.

I haven't offered the level of customization you requested for videos.  There's no feasible way to provide previews of the videos.  You can manually extract the video files and place it in the .\MOVIES\ folder.
